Output ef3c2671573fa14c4e31e481c5bc06bd93689040535ae14052c2df6c8c0b0879:1

value
10334367831
script pubkey
OP_0 OP_PUSHBYTES_20 161535f0548347f3feb55b75996f4d5bbe5a4ed3
address
ltc1qzc2ntuz5sdrl8l44td6ejm6dtwl95nkn5yhqwa
transaction
ef3c2671573fa14c4e31e481c5bc06bd93689040535ae14052c2df6c8c0b0879
spent
true